How to fix?

Upgrade RHEL:10 libgcrypt to version 0:1.12.2-1.hum1 or higher.
This issue was patched in RHSA-2026:8466.

NVD Description

Note: Versions mentioned in the description apply only to the upstream libgcrypt package and not the libgcrypt package as distributed by RHEL. See How to fix? for RHEL:10 relevant fixed versions and status.

Libgcrypt before 1.12.2 sometimes allows a heap-based buffer overflow and denial of service via crafted ECDH ciphertext to gcry_pk_decrypt.
